Microcontroller Modules are compact, integrated circuits designed to perform a variety of control and processing tasks in embedded systems. These modules typically consist of a microcontroller, memory, and input/output peripherals, all encapsulated in a single package, making them ideal for developers and engineers looking to streamline their designs. Microcontrollers are essentially small computers on a chip, equipped with a processor core, memory (both RAM and Flash), and programmable input/output pins that allow them to interface with other hardware components. This combination of features enables them to execute complex algorithms, manage multiple tasks, and interact with various sensors and actuators in real-time.
The core functions of Microcontroller Modules revolve around data processing, control, and communication. They can be programmed to execute specific tasks such as reading sensor data, controlling motors, or managing user interfaces. Their versatility makes them suitable for a wide range of applications, from simple projects like LED blinking to more complex systems like robotics and automation. The technical features of these modules often include low power consumption, real-time processing capabilities, and support for various communication protocols such as I2C, SPI, and UART, which facilitate interaction with other devices.
In terms of industry applications, Microcontroller Modules are widely used in consumer electronics, automotive systems, industrial automation, medical devices, and IoT (Internet of Things) solutions. In consumer electronics, they can be found in products like smart home devices, wearables, and remote controls. In the automotive sector, they play a crucial role in engine control units, infotainment systems, and advanced driver-assistance systems (ADAS). Industrial automation relies heavily on microcontrollers for process control, data acquisition, and equipment monitoring, while medical devices utilize them for patient monitoring and diagnostic equipment.
Furthermore, with the rise of IoT, Microcontroller Modules have become essential in connecting devices to the internet, enabling remote monitoring and control. Their ability to process data locally while communicating with cloud services allows for efficient data management and real-time decision-making. As technology continues to evolve, the importance of Microcontroller Modules in embedded systems will only grow, making them a fundamental component in the development of innovative solutions across various industries.
Microcontroller Modules is a subcategory of Embedded Systems
Rabbit Semiconductor development kits
30MHz microprocessors in 100PQFP form
Rabbit 3000 series microprocessors
ARM microcontrollers with 512KB Flash
FPGA SX - A family for various applications
ARM microcontrollers with various form factors
8051 C8051F96X development kits and 8 - bit MCUs
8 - bit microcontrollers for various applications
8 - bit C8051F70x MCU and related development kits
USB microcontroller interface modules with development tools and compilers
Customizable RS-232 serial and Ethernet adapters for networking applications
USB interface modules for microcontroller and FPGA development
32-bit ARM Cortex M3 microcontrollers with flash memory and QFN packaging
ARM-based 32-bit microcontrollers with varying flash and RAM capacities
32-bit ARM Cortex M3 microcontrollers with flash memory and LCD support
16-bit microcontrollers with 256KB Flash memory in various QFP packages
Low-power FPGAs with varying logic cells and compact form factors
Low-power FPGAs with multiple logic cells and compact form factors
Low-power FPGAs with 3502 LUTs and 1.2V for programmable logic applications
High-performance 32-bit microcontrollers and processors in 256-pin BGA packages
ARM7 microcontrollers with USB, CAN, Ethernet, and 512KB flash memory
32-bit ARM Cortex-M3 microcontrollers with 32KB flash and 8KB RAM
32-bit ARM Cortex M0 microcontrollers with CAN transceiver and LQFP48 packaging
8-bit microcontrollers with 128KB flash memory for embedded systems
16-bit microcontrollers with 32KB flash memory for embedded systems
16-bit ultra-low-power microcontrollers with 8KB Flash and 256B RAM
High-performance DSP and ARM processors in 361-pin NFBGA packages
Dual-core application processors in 289-pin BGA packages
8-bit microcontrollers with flash memory in various LQFP packages
8-bit 80C51 microcontrollers with 8KB flash memory, 28-pin packages
8-bit 80C51 microcontrollers with 2KB EPROM, 128B RAM, 20MHz, 5V, 20-pin packages
16-bit microcontrollers with flash memory in 32-pin LQFP packages
16-bit MCU with 16KB flash memory in 32-pin LQFP package
16-bit MCUs with 8KB Flash, 32-pin LQFP for embedded systems
8-bit microcontrollers with flash memory for embedded systems
16-bit ROMless microcontrollers for embedded systems, various voltages and packages
8-bit microcontrollers with flash memory for embedded systems
16-bit microcontrollers with 128KB flash memory for embedded systems
32-bit microcontrollers with flash memory for embedded systems
8-bit microcontrollers with 4KB flash memory for embedded systems
8-bit microcontrollers with 1KB flash memory in 16-pin packages
8-bit microcontrollers with 4KB flash memory in various packages
8-bit microcontrollers with 16KB flash memory in various packages
High-performance application processors in FCBGA packaging
High-performance application processors in compact BGA packages
8-bit microcontrollers with 8KB flash memory in various compact packages
16-bit microcontrollers with flash memory for embedded systems
515-pin application processors for specialized electronic devices
Compact single-board computers with Ethernet and memory support
Compact core module for electronic systems, RoHS compliant
Rabbit Semiconductor development kits
30MHz microprocessors in 100PQFP form
Rabbit 3000 series microprocessors
ARM microcontrollers with 512KB Flash
FPGA SX - A family for various applications
ARM microcontrollers with various form factors
8051 C8051F96X development kits and 8 - bit MCUs
8 - bit microcontrollers for various applications
8 - bit C8051F70x MCU and related development kits
USB microcontroller interface modules with development tools and compilers
Customizable RS-232 serial and Ethernet adapters for networking applications
USB interface modules for microcontroller and FPGA development
32-bit ARM Cortex M3 microcontrollers with flash memory and QFN packaging
ARM-based 32-bit microcontrollers with varying flash and RAM capacities
32-bit ARM Cortex M3 microcontrollers with flash memory and LCD support
16-bit microcontrollers with 256KB Flash memory in various QFP packages
Low-power FPGAs with varying logic cells and compact form factors
Low-power FPGAs with multiple logic cells and compact form factors
Low-power FPGAs with 3502 LUTs and 1.2V for programmable logic applications
High-performance 32-bit microcontrollers and processors in 256-pin BGA packages
ARM7 microcontrollers with USB, CAN, Ethernet, and 512KB flash memory
32-bit ARM Cortex-M3 microcontrollers with 32KB flash and 8KB RAM
32-bit ARM Cortex M0 microcontrollers with CAN transceiver and LQFP48 packaging
8-bit microcontrollers with 128KB flash memory for embedded systems
16-bit microcontrollers with 32KB flash memory for embedded systems
16-bit ultra-low-power microcontrollers with 8KB Flash and 256B RAM
High-performance DSP and ARM processors in 361-pin NFBGA packages
Dual-core application processors in 289-pin BGA packages
8-bit microcontrollers with flash memory in various LQFP packages
8-bit 80C51 microcontrollers with 8KB flash memory, 28-pin packages
8-bit 80C51 microcontrollers with 2KB EPROM, 128B RAM, 20MHz, 5V, 20-pin packages
16-bit microcontrollers with flash memory in 32-pin LQFP packages
16-bit MCU with 16KB flash memory in 32-pin LQFP package
16-bit MCUs with 8KB Flash, 32-pin LQFP for embedded systems
8-bit microcontrollers with flash memory for embedded systems
16-bit ROMless microcontrollers for embedded systems, various voltages and packages
8-bit microcontrollers with flash memory for embedded systems
16-bit microcontrollers with 128KB flash memory for embedded systems
32-bit microcontrollers with flash memory for embedded systems
8-bit microcontrollers with 4KB flash memory for embedded systems
8-bit microcontrollers with 1KB flash memory in 16-pin packages
8-bit microcontrollers with 4KB flash memory in various packages
8-bit microcontrollers with 16KB flash memory in various packages
High-performance application processors in FCBGA packaging
High-performance application processors in compact BGA packages
8-bit microcontrollers with 8KB flash memory in various compact packages
16-bit microcontrollers with flash memory for embedded systems
515-pin application processors for specialized electronic devices
Compact single-board computers with Ethernet and memory support
Compact core module for electronic systems, RoHS compliant